The space was originally viewed as a place for mechanical engineering students, and has since broadened its mission to welcome students from all engineering disciplines and those from outside engineering. We strive to maintain a welcoming environment where students of all experience levels and backgrounds can feel comfortable working and learning. In keeping with our name, the Learning Factory provides students the opportunity gain experience and confidence in using the equipment themselves. The Learning Factory gives students an opportunity to build and implement what they design, which is an invaluable educational experience. Other activities in the facility include design classes, and tours for industry representatives and campus visitors. In addition, student organizations such as the Penn State race team heavily use the facility in building their formula car each year. Students in other design project-based courses such as the junior-level design course in Mechanical Engineering frequently use the facility as well. The everyday users are primarily capstone design students working on prototyping their designs. Additional training in machining and welding is also available every semester for students. At any given time, the space is usually overseen by at least one shop supervisor and two teaching assistants.īasic safety and power tool training is required for all users of the facility. The Learning Factory staff consists of a faculty member serving as Director, two full time staff members serving as shop supervisors, a full time staff member serving as Program Administrator, and a team of about 12 students serving as teaching assistants. Students must provide a university account number before using these equipment. The waterjet cutter costs $4 per minute for undergraduate course projects and $8/minute for other projects. The 3D printers cost $8/cubic inch of material for undergraduate course projects and $16/cubic inch for other projects. All other equipment is available to use free of charge. Only the 3D printers and water jet cutter have a cost associated with their use. ![]()
